What is uPVC?
uPVC is a rigid form of polyvinyl chloride (PVC) that has actually become a standard product in the construction industry. Unlike routine PVC, it does not include plasticizers, making it harder and preferable for use in structure applications. It is typically utilized in window frames, doors, and other components due to its capability to endure varying weather while maintaining structural integrity.
Benefits of uPVC Doors and Windows
uPVC windows and doors bring a broad array of advantages, making them a preferred selection for modern-day architecture. Some of the major advantages include:
Energy Efficiency: uPVC has outstanding insulation properties. It assists to preserve consistent temperatures inside homes, minimizing the requirement for heating and cooling systems, which can lead to reduced energy bills.
Toughness: uPVC is resistant to rot, corrosion, and fading, making it a perfect choice for varying climates. This durability indicates less replacements and repairs with time.
Security: uPVC windows and doors can be manufactured with multi-point locking systems, making them more safe and secure than conventional wood alternatives.
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, uPVC does not require regular painting or varnishing. An easy wipe-down with soap and water suffices to keep it looking new.
Affordable: Although the initial cost may be higher than some other materials, the longevity, energy cost savings, and decreased upkeep costs make uPVC a cost-effective choice in time.
Kinds of uPVC Doors and Windows
There are a number of designs and designs of uPVC doors and windows tailored to meet different visual and functional needs. Below is a brief summary of common types:
Types of uPVC Doors:
- uPVC Sliding Doors: Ideal for areas with minimal area, these doors glide together with a track and use a streamlined, contemporary look.
- uPVC French Doors: These double doors open outwards or inwards, supplying a traditional look and allowing for broad openings.
- uPVC Bi-Fold Doors: These versatile doors fold to the side, developing an open space that seamlessly links the inside your home and outdoors.
- uPVC Entrance Doors: Sturdy and safe and secure, these doors function as the main entry points into homes, available in a variety of styles and colors.
Types of uPVC Windows:
- uPVC Casement Windows: These windows are hinged at the side and open outward, providing outstanding ventilation and are popular for modern homes.
- uPVC Sash Windows: Combining standard aesthetic appeals with modern-day innovation, these sliding windows are perfect for houses aiming to maintain their heritage charm.
- uPVC Tilt and Turn Windows: Highly flexible and fit for various applications, these windows can tilt inwards for ventilation or totally turn inward for easy cleaning.
- uPVC Bay Windows: Adding character to homes, bay windows extend from the wall, permitting scenic views and increased natural light.
Aspects to Consider When Choosing uPVC Doors and Windows
Selecting the right uPVC windows and doors requires mindful consideration of a number of elements. House owners ought to examine:
Style and Design: Consider the architectural style of the home and select uPVC designs that match its looks.
Color and Finish: uPVC windows and doors are available in a vast array of colors and finishes, improving the total appearance. Choices often consist of wood-like surfaces that keep the standard appearance with modern-day product benefits.
Energy Ratings: Look for windows with great energy ratings to ensure they satisfy efficiency standards and add to lower energy costs.
Fittings and Locks: Choosing premium fittings and locks is important for security. Make sure that any uPVC door or window unit incorporates robust security steps.
Guarantees and Guarantees: Reputable makers supply service warranties that cover problems and performance. This can offer peace of mind about the longevity of the product.
FAQs About uPVC Doors and Windows
1. Are uPVC windows and doors eco-friendly?While uPVC is an artificial product, many producers recycle it. uPVC likewise adds to energy cost savings, lowering carbon footprints in homes.
2. Can uPVC windows and doors withstand severe weather?Yes, uPVC is extremely resistant to extreme weather, including high winds, rain, and heat.
3. What is the life-span of uPVC windows and doors?High-quality uPVC doors and windows can last for 20 years or more with proper upkeep.
4. Do uPVC windows and doors require professional setup?It is extremely suggested to have uPVC windows and doors set up by specialists to guarantee correct sealing and fit.
5. How can I clean uPVC doors and windows?A simple mixture of warm soapy water and a soft fabric suffices for regular cleaning, guaranteeing no severe chemicals harm the frame.
